Rev. John H. Kennealy, Pastor

I was born in Washington D.C. and grew up in Takoma Park, MD. I have a B.B.A. from the University of Wisconsin-Madison in Finance and a M.B.A. from George Washington University in Finance. Before entering the seminary I worked in corporate accounting for a government contractor. I was ordained a priest in 2004 and have a M.Div. from Blessed John XXIII National Seminary. I was a Parochial Vicar at The Shrine of the Most Blessed Sacrament in Washington, D.C. from June 2004-January 2007. Prior to being installed pastor at St. Nicholas, I was pastor at Immaculate Heart of Mary in Lexington Park, MD from January 2007-October 2011.



Picture of Father Gignac Rev. Francis T. Gignac, S.J., Weekend Assistant

I was born in Detroit in 1933, entered the Society of Jesus in 1950, got my doctorate at Oxford in 1964, was ordained a priest in 1967, and taught at Fordham University in New York from 1968 to 1974, when I came to The Catholic University of America to be Professor of Biblical Greek and chair of the Department of Biblical Studies. I first came to St. Nicholas in January, 1975 to help Paul Norton with the Sunday Masses, and it has been one of the greatest blessings of my life.

Picture of Frank Hannagan Deacon Frank Hannagan, Ministry of the Sick & Service

I was born in Wilmington, Delaware and graduated from LaSalle College in Philadelphia. When I moved to DC I began a career with the US Government. After formation in St. Joseph's Seminary I was ordained a Permanent Deacon in 1978 and began active ministries, including with the DC juvenile justice system, three hospitals and a number of nursing homes, as well as my own parish of St. Nicholas. My wife, Jean, and I have been blessed with two children and seven grandchildren.

Stuart Knazik, Music Ministry

Stu Knazik started taking music lessons in the first grade, and has been playing percussion and singing ever since. He studied music at Montgomery College and at Towson University. He directs the traditional choir at the 11:30 mass on Sundays and sings with the folk choir at 9:30 mass. Stu also directs the Stu-dio Singers a cappella group and volunteers in the community at Eleanor Roosevelt High School and at Laurel Mill Playhouse.
